What number of years is a roofing system good for?
Some roofs endure significantly lengthier than others. Slate, ceramic, and metal can be durable enough to withstand 50 years, material cement shingles commonly only survive about 25-30 cycles, and composite shingle roofs endure about 20 years.

What roofing system color is the most temperature-efficient?
This question has been discussed for years. Deep-colored surfaces are superior heat retainers, and traditionally heat-reflective roofing systems have uniformly been white to enhance their efficiency. Berkeley Lab research has shown that increasing a roof's solar reflectance from roughly 20% to roughly 55% can cut down energy consumption for cooling by up to 20%.
Does insurance handle an updated shingle roof?
It's vital to know that most property insurance plans pay for the expense of a fresh roof If it is damaged by a natural occurrence or abrupt eventuality. Most homeowner's insurances won't pay to replace, mend, or even tackle a roof that has deteriorated with time owing to usage and deterioration.

Does a steel roofing system raise residence value?
A contemporary metallic roofing system on your existing or updated home can improve that house’s resale worth by 1 to 6% when contrasted with an asphalt-shingled one. Additionally, you'll regain most of the expenditure in as few as six years.
How expensive is it for a metallic roofing system?
Property owners can expect steel roofing system prices to vary from $5 to $14 per square foot depending on the kind of roofing system installed. Steel is the most common, with set up costing an average of approximately $35k for an 1,800 sq ft home.

Are metal roofing systems hail-proof?
Metallic roofs are durable and hail-guarded! In fact, most metal roofing structure products have Class 4 collision resistance and ice pellet grades awarded by Underwriters' Laboratory. This means that when a hailstorm strikes your property, the worst you'll see is a touch of slight external harm to your shingle.
